## Artifact Signing — SDK Parity Notes (Weekly Sync)

Kestrel SDK for Android reached parity with the Swift client this sprint: offline queueing, batched telemetry, and retry semantics now match. Both SDKs ship as signed artifacts from the same pipeline. Remaining gap: background sync throttling, targeted next sprint. Verify both release bundles before tagging. Both artifacts validate against the shared signing key below.

signing key of kawig-fafog = bky19_6Fypv1qws7J8qJtaYjX

Hey Marta,

Handover for the Gallerie Vox audio-guide app before I'm out next week. The tour-sync branch is ready for review — it pre-downloads audio for the next three exhibit rooms based on beacon proximity, which fixed the stutter people hit in the sculpture wing. Watch the cache-eviction logic; it's fiddly and I left comments. Tests pass locally and on CI. To run it against the staging backend you'll need the service config I've been using, pasted below.

config for bahop-baduf:
[kasion]
team = lamath
access_code = ac_d807e5
host = kasion.paliqcloud.corp
port = 4000
owner = julix.tamvan
peer = frair.qorvelsoft.local

The tax-rate lookup cache in the Breva checkout service worries me. Entries are keyed only by region code, so a stale or poisoned entry would apply the wrong rate to every order in that region until expiry. Please verify: TTLs are short enough to bound exposure, negative lookups aren't cached, and the refresh path revalidates against the signed rate feed rather than trusting upstream blindly. Also confirm eviction is size-bounded so an attacker can't churn the keyspace. Current cache settings for review:

limits module of yagaf-yajef:
RATE_LIMITS = {
    "novwyn": 950,
    "wenath": 428,
    "prawyn": 413,
    "gorvan": 539,
    "praael": 870,
    "drumir": 113,
    "gordor": 439,
}